Transaction f53af40a5116a9600076c3024ae38eb8f756e24749986de86d4e97c1ccc287f5
1 Input
1 Output
-
f53af40a5116a9600076c3024ae38eb8f756e24749986de86d4e97c1ccc287f5:0
- value
- 108142
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 569664c2cabcede6a2a87241a441e86110b543ef OP_EQUAL
- address
- 39arCa6nabjcNndmLyiz9a1Qck9VEFdJvJ